Here's how to find the GCF of terms involving variables.

First, find the GCF of the coefficients 8, 12 and 20.

List the prime factorizations

8 = 2*2*212 = 2*2*320 = 2*2*5

Then circle "2*2" since it is found in all three factorizations. Do not circle 3 because it's not found in 8 or 20. Do not circle 5 since it's not found in 8 or 12.

Therefore, the GCF of {8,12,20} is 2*2 = 4.

As for the variable terms, we look for the smallest exponent.

The exponents for x^5, x^3, x^2 are 5,3,2 in that order. The smallest exponent is 2, so x^2 is part of the GCF.

----------------

Summary:

We found the GCF of the coefficients was 4.

The GCF of the variable terms was x^2

That's how we arrive at the GCF of 4x^2

To calculate the probability of waiting less than 2 minutes or more than 6 minutes for the Sky Train from the terminal to the rental car and long term parking center, we need to find the probability of each event separately and then add them together.

The probability of waiting less than 2 minutes can be calculated as the ratio of the time interval from 0 to 2 minutes (2 minutes) to the total time interval of 8 minutes;

P(waiting less than 2 minutes) = (2 minutes) / (8 minutes) = 0.25

The probability of waiting more than 6 minutes can be calculated as the ratio of the time interval from 6 to 8 minutes (2 minutes) to the total time interval of 8 minutes;

P(waiting more than 6 minutes) = (2 minutes) / (8 minutes) = 0.25

Now, to find the probability of waiting less than 2 minutes or more than 6 minutes, we can add the two probabilities together;

P(waiting less than 2 minutes or more than 6 minutes) = P(waiting less than 2 minutes) + P(waiting more than 6 minutes)

= 0.25 + 0.25

= 0.5

Therefore, the  probability of waiting less than 2 minutes or more than 6 minutes will be 0.5 or 50%.
